  • Abstract
    Load balancing is an important factor to achieve better performance for heterogeneous database cluster. In order to evaluate the impact of all kinds of resources in heterogeneous nodes on different types of applications, the weighted load index that take both the utilization of different resources and the types of workloads into consideration are introduced based on a load balancer architecture. And an efficient and dynamic load balancing scheme is proposed for OLTP workloads to maximize the utilization of distributed resources and achieve better performance, which need not collect the feedback of load information from the lower nodes and effectively keeps from the data skew. The simulation results for OLTP services gained by TPC-C tool show that the dynamic weighted balancing policy keeps the heterogeneous cluster well balanced and leads to sublinear throughput speedup
